A blocked traffic junction, the weather and a carnival float combined to make driving a misery for drivers this evening.

Long traffic jams characterised the area around the Regional Road for most of the day because of Enemalta works at the Kappara Junction - with cars diverted over a wide area and drivers delayed by up to an hour late in the morning.

Heavy rainfall complicated matters in the afternoon, and the problems extended to south-bound traffic on December 13 Road in the evening when a large number of cars and buses were stuck behind a huge float moving at a snail's pace escorted by policemen.

At one time the float hit a pedestrian bridge, scattering colourful parts onto the road. The bridge did not appear to be damaged.
